Original Oatmeal Cookies Recipe

Ingredients:

3/4 cup crisco
1 cup firmly packed brown sugar
1/2 cup granulated sugar
1 egg
1/4 cup water
1 tsp vanilla
3 cups Quaker Oats (uncooked)
1 cup flour
1 tsp salt
1/2 tsp baking soda
1 tsp cinnamon
1 tsp nutmeg
1 cup raisins
1 cup walnuts

Directions:

Cream crisco, brown sugar, granulated sugar. Add egg, water and vanilla.Beat well. Add oatmeal, flour, salt, baking soda, cinnamon, nutmeg. Stir in raisins and walnuts. Bake 350 for 12 - 15 min.

Number Of Servings:
Number Of Servings:
4 1/2 doz.
